Output 7ef21d5eae6a99022b7d24029eee388e75167285259f54d9201bf8948d9501d5:1

value
659413477
script pubkey
OP_0 OP_PUSHBYTES_20 01c32d44ef89e6c3293218f73252683f55973e60
address
bc1qq8pj638038nvx2fjrrmny5ng8a2ew0nqa942r7
transaction
7ef21d5eae6a99022b7d24029eee388e75167285259f54d9201bf8948d9501d5
spent
true